NORAD Dance Bar, which grew to become a fixture in the underground electronic-music community over the past two years, is closing at the end of May. The building that houses the club is coming under new ownership, and NORAD doesn’t figure into the new owner’s plans. The displacement will have a wide impact on the area’s dance scene, with residencies and talent buyers looking for new homes.
